Market Overview
Port Angeles is the primary gateway to Olympic National Park, Washington, which averages roughly 3.12 million visitors per year and consistently ranks among the top 5-6 most-visited US national parks, with a city population of 20,112. Visitors are largely outdoor-recreation travelers drawn to Hurricane Ridge, the Strait of Juan de Fuca coastline, Lake Crescent, and the Elwha region; the city also serves as a ferry port to Victoria, BC, adding cross-border traffic. The StaySTRA STR series for this area is tracked at a shared submarket level covering Port Angeles and nearby Olympic Peninsula communities rather than uniquely for the city itself, so the figures below describe the Port Angeles, WA area STR market.
The Port Angeles, WA area STR market posted an average daily rate of $316.72 and 70.25% occupancy in June 2026, with a trailing average revenue per listing of about $5,761.53. Year over year, revenue is up 6.37% and occupancy is up 1.45%, even as ADR is down modestly (3.11%). Average booking lead time is 74.99 days and average length of stay is 3.40 nights.
Seasonal Patterns
| Month | Occupancy |
|---|---|
| Jan | 36% |
| Feb | 47% |
| Mar | 50% |
| Apr | 56% |
| May | 58% |
| Jun | 69% |
| Jul | 79% |
| Aug | 79% |
| Sep | 63% |
| Oct | 50% |
| Nov | 45% |
| Dec | 45% |

Short-Term Rental Regulations
Port Angeles adopted its short-term rental ordinance (Municipal Code Chapter 17.23/17.24) in February 2024, effective July 1, 2024. Anyone operating an Airbnb or Vrbo within city limits must obtain a Short-Term Lodging Business License, roughly $50 per year through the city’s online portal, and pass a Fire Life-Safety Inspection. STRs split into two types: Type I is a rental in the owner’s or designated lessee’s principal residence with the host personally present during the stay, with no cap and no location restriction; Type II is a whole-dwelling rental where the operator does not live on-site, with no location restriction but a citywide cap of 200 licenses, and applications after the August 1 deadline go on a waitlist.
So the owner-occupancy path (Type I) is unrestricted, while pure investment STRs (Type II) are legal but compete for the 200 capped slots. Effective May 16, 2025, Type I rooms must sit within the same ‘structure envelope’ as the primary residence; rooms in detached or accessory structures no longer qualify as Type I and would need a Type II license instead. Guests are charged combined Washington lodging taxes of about 10.9% (state and local sales tax plus a special hotel/motel tax). Code enforcement began November 1, 2024 and emphasizes education and voluntary correction first, making practical enforcement moderate rather than aggressive. There is no owner-occupancy requirement for Type II specifically, and no annual night cap for either type.
Market Comparison
The Port Angeles, WA area’s $316.72 ADR runs well above the roughly $220 national median ADR, about 44% higher, and its 70.25% occupancy also runs well above the commonly cited US short-term rental median of about 55%. That combination places Port Angeles among the stronger-performing markets in this batch on both rate and fill, consistent with its position as the main gateway to Olympic National Park.
